When you want to leave the quiet for a while, Washingtonville is right there. The village has been here since 1809, named for Washington himself, and Brotherhood Winery, founded in 1839, is just down the road. Route 94 and 208 are close by, I-87 is a few minutes east, and the Metro-North station at Salisbury Mills is about seven minutes away.
